GO 以上两种方案都可以用来解决MSSQL 无法连接4064 错误,但是最简单和安全的解决方式是重新设置用户账号密码和默认数据库。这样不仅能解决当前问题,还能保证系统数据的安全性。
出现4064错误的原因是:肯能无意之间删除了sa的默认数据库。 如果出现如下图所示的错误: 解决方法: 首先有Windows登录,找到如下图企业管理(登录名第四个就是),查看属性的默认数据库(master) 在sa中一样找到默认数据库设置成master,即可。
经常有用户在登录数据库的时候,出现错误4064这种登录问题。与错误18456不同,导致错误4064的原因是一些用户默认连接的数据库被删除,所以在用户登录的时候,会出现这样的一个报错。那么,我们应该如何解决这个错误呢? 全部回复 (1) 2012年3月5日星期一 上午5:54 ✅已答复 ...
(provider:共享内存提供程序,error:0-管道的另一端上无任何进程。)(Microsoft SQL Server,错误:4064) 今天做ASP.NET项目的时候,连接数据库(SQLserver2005 Express)出错!提示:已成功与服务器建立连接,但是在登录过程中发生错取。(provider:共享内存提供程序,error:0-管道的另一端上无任何进程。)(Microsoft SQL Serv...
1、登录管理员给定的用户名和密码后,提示:无法打开用户默认数据库。登录失败。用户 'll' 登录失败。 (Microsoft SQL Server,错误: 4064) 2、登录管理员账号,找到这个登录名,右键属性 3、在默认数据库那一栏,选择想要默认的数据库即可。发布于 2022-03-31 11:57...
解决:SQLServer无法打开用户默认数据库 登录失败!错误4064。使用sa账号登录SQL服务器。工具/原料 微软 SQL2012 方法/步骤1 1 回到桌面win+R 打开cmd 进入dos 界面引用命令:sqlcmd -U"sa" -P"sa的密码" -d"master" -Q"exec sp_defaultdb N'sa', N'master'"方法/步骤2 1 执行...
无法打开用户默认数据库,登录失败,其原因是登录帐户的默认数据库被删除。 解决办法是使用管理员帐户修改此登录帐户的默认数据库。 1、使用管理员帐号登入企业管理器,在“对象...
问题一:无法打开用户默认数据库。登录失败。用户‘sa’登录失败。(Microsoft SQL Server, 错误:4064)解决方法:解决方法:先用windows身份验证的方式登录进去,然后在 安全性=》登录=》右键单击 sa=》属性,将默认数据库设置成master,点击确定就可以了。问题二:忘记了登录Microsoft SQL Server 2005 的...
sqlserver 登录时 默认数据库找不到错误(4064)解决 一、如果还有其他管理员角色的账户可以登录的情况忽略,相信会用sqlserver的同志们都会解决(提一下,用其他用户登录后修改。也可以用下一种)。 二、当没有其他用户可以登录时,怎么解决呢?(作者就属于人品暴差的这后一种)...
但是,如果默认数据库在连接时不可用,则可能无法进行连接。并且,提示错误消息4062或错误消息4064。SQLServer2005在SQLServer2005中,可以使用sqlcmd实用程序更改默认数据库。为此,请按照下列步骤操作:单击“开始”,单击“运行”,键入cmd,然后按Enter。根据SQLServer登录使用的身份验证种类,请使用以下方法之一:如果SQLServer登录...